Self-Storage Supplier Janus International Appoints New Managing Director, European MarketSelf-Storage Supplier Janus International Appoints New Managing Director, European Market
December 16, 2024
Janus International Group, a global manufacturer and supplier of building solutions and access-control technology for the self-storage industry, appointed Craig Conway as managing director, European market, effective Jan. 1. He’ll succeed Colin Jeromson, who’ll step down on Dec. 31 after more than 17 years in the role, according to a source.
Conway joined Janus five years ago and has held the positions of production and logistics director, international production director, and international director of Nokē Smart Entry. Last year, he was instrumental in leading the team that established the company’s manufacturing facility in Poland, the source reported.

Janus is a global manufacturer and supplier of turnkey self-storage, commercial and industrial building solutions. The company offers roll-up and swing doors, hallway systems, relocatable storage units, and facility and door automation technologies.
